Item 8.01 Other Events.
Edoc Acquisition Corp., a Cayman Islands exempted corporation (together
with its successors, the “Company”) previously announced that it will hold an extraordinary general meeting of shareholders
on Friday, August 12, 2022, at 10:00 a.m. Eastern (the “Meeting”) to vote to further extend the deadline to consummate
an initial business combination from August 12, 2022 to February 12, 2023 (the “Extension”).
On August 4, 2022, the Company issued a press release reminding shareholders
to vote at the Meeting and announcing that if the Company’s shareholders approve the Extension at the Meeting, American Physicians
LLC, a Delaware limited liability company and the Company’s sponsor (“Sponsor”), and Calidi Biotherapeutics,
Inc., a Nevada corporation (“Calidi”) or their respective designees, will contribute: (i) an aggregate of $0.033 for
each for each Class A ordinary share of the Company (each, a “Public Share”) issued in the Company’s initial
public offering that is not redeemed in connection with the shareholder vote for the Extension, for each calendar month (commencing on
August 12, 2022 and on the 12th day of each subsequent month) until November 12, 2022; and (ii) thereafter will increase the contribution
to $0.05 for each Public Share that is not redeemed, for each calendar month (commencing on November 12, 2022 and on the 12th day of each
subsequent month) until February 12, 2023, that is needed to complete an initial business combination (each monthly contribution, a “Contribution”,
and collectively, the “Contributions”).
The terms of the Contributions represent an increase of approximately
$0.017 per Public Share to be paid for each month commencing November 12, 2022 that is needed to complete an initial business combination,
as compared to what was previously disclosed in the Company’s definitive proxy statement on Schedule 14A filed with the Securities
and Exchange Commission on July 28, 2022 and mailed to shareholders on or about July 28, 2022. As a result of the increase, if the Company
takes until October 12, 2022, to complete its Business Combination, which would represent two calendar months, the Sponsor, Calidi or
their respective designees would make aggregate Contributions resulting in a redemption amount of approximately $10.34 per unredeemed
share, in comparison to the current redemption amount of $10.27 per share, plus any applicable interest accrued. If, however, the Company
takes until December 12, 2022, to complete its Business Combination, which would represent four calendar months, the Sponsor, Calidi or
its designees would make aggregate Contributions of $0.033 per share for three months plus $0.05 per share for one month, resulting in
a redemption amount of approximately $10.42 per unredeemed share, in comparison to the current redemption amount of $10.27 per share,
plus any applicable interest accrued. The Contributions will not accrue interest and will be repayable to the Sponsor, Calidi or their
respective designees in full from trust funds remaining after redemptions and any financing proceeds upon the earlier of the consummation
of an initial business combination or the liquidation of the Company. The Contributions are conditioned upon the implementation of the
Extension.

About
Edoc Acquisition Corp.
Edoc
Acquisition Corp. is a blank check company organized for the purpose of effecting a merger, share exchange, asset acquisition, share
purchase, recapitalization, reorganization, or other similar business combination with one or more businesses or entities. The company
is sponsored by an extensive network of physician entrepreneurs across 30+ medical specialties in leading medical institutions and is
led by Kevin Chen, Chief Executive Officer of Edoc.
